Man found sleeping at business

MEXICO -- A Main Street business reported at 4:51 p.m. Nov. 26, that a man was found sleeping in the basement.

Mexico Police Lt. Roy Hodsdon said state police learned the man was from Texas and had been sleeping in a tent behind businesses in other towns as well, including Bethel and Rumford.

Police issued the man a criminal trespass warning.

Deer causes car accident

MEXICO -- A vehicle driven by Ryan C. Laubauskas, 20, of Mexico, was traveling south on Roxbury Road when a deer walked into the road in front of his 2002 Subaru.

Laubauskas attempted to turn into the ditch on the southbound lane to avoid the deer, but instead over-corrected and the car rolled onto the roof and back onto its tires. The car was demolished. Labauskas was not injured.

Prowler smashes window in home

MEXICO -- On Nov. 27, a Sun Valley Circle resident reported at 2:29 a.m. that someone broke the window of their home.

According to Mexico Police Lt. Roy Hodsdon, the suspect did not enter the home. The resident reported the suspect was wearing a black sweatshirt and fled.
